Reds 6, Mets 3: Hang the DJ

The Mets and Reds traded runs in the third inning, Cincinnati scoring theirs on a Zack Cozart double while New York tied it up on a Lucas Duda RBI single. Both pitchers kept thing quite until the bottom of the sixth, when a Duda single and throwing error by Joey Votto set things up for a run scoring double from Ike Davis. Another suicide squeeze expanded the Mets' lead to 3-1.

The Reds crawled to within a run on a Todd Frazier solo shot in the top of the seventh, then tied things up on three straight hits against Jon Rauch in the eighth. Jay Bruce drove in the go-ahead run on a long sac fly, then DJ Carrasco saw his first pitch fly off Frazier's bat and land near the Home Run Apple for a two run shot. The Mets went quietly against the Reds' bullpen to cap the loss.

Series finale at 1:10 tomorrow, so walk it off and get some shuteye, boys. Except you, DJ. You go ahead and sleep in.
